DAY6 Celebrates 10th Anniversary with Global Tour and New Album Release
DAY6 is set to embark on a global tour to celebrate their 10th anniversary.

The band announced the 'DAY6 10th Anniversary Tour 'The DECADE'' schedule on their official social media on the 5th.

According to the released schedule, DAY6 will kick off their tour with performances in Goyang on August 30th and 31st, followed by concerts in Bangkok on September 27th, Ho Chi Minh City on October 18th, Hong Kong on January 17th, Manila on January 24th, and Kuala Lumpur on January 31st. The poster also includes the phrase 'AND MORE,' hinting at additional tour locations to be announced.

The Goyang concert is particularly noteworthy as DAY6 becomes the first domestic band to perform at the Goyang Sports Complex. This concert serves as a prelude to their 10th anniversary and the release of their new album in September.

On August 4th, DAY6 released a video titled 'DAY6 10th Anniversary Announcement: The DECADE of us,' marking the official start of their 10th-anniversary project.

Alongside the tour, DAY6 will release their fourth studio album, 'The DECADE,' on September 5th. This album comes nearly five years and eleven months after their last studio album, 'The Book of Us: Entropy,' released in October 2019, heightening fans' anticipation.

DAY6 expressed their hopes for the tour, stating, "We hope to showcase the prestige of K-pop bands and are grateful to share this moment with fans who have waited for us for so long."
